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2008.01.13;
Скачать: CL | DM;

Вниз

Delphi -> Console Application   Найти похожие ветки 

 
Lip   (2007-12-07 00:56) [0]

Почему когда, например, пишешь такой код:
program Project1;

{$APPTYPE CONSOLE}

uses
 SysUtils;

var
 A, B: Integer;
begin
 Readln(A, B);
 Writeln(A + b);
 Readln;
end.

прогрмма закрывается, не показывая результата.
А если написать 2 Readln, то мы можем увидеть результат.
Как сделать, чтобы не нужно было писать 2 Readln или может есть какой-то другой способ, например, ReadKey как в паскале?


 
DrPass ©   (2007-12-07 01:06) [1]

Наверное, нужно не нажимать два раза Enter, а А и В вводить сразу через пробел - тогда все будет работать.


 
Джо ©   (2007-12-07 01:53) [2]

Исключительно, чтобы поспособствовать привычке нажимать два раза Энтер, посоветую написать так:
Readln(A);
Readln(B);


 
Германн ©   (2007-12-07 02:19) [3]

Ну и наверно свойства ярлыка помогут. :)


 
KSergey ©   (2007-12-07 07:02) [4]

Поможет запуск программы из FAR"а! Вот он - единственно правильный менеджер работы в винде, тем более - с консольными приложениями :)



Страницы: 1 вся ветка

Текущий архив: 2008.01.13;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.015 c
15-1196435497
Mul
2007-11-30 18:11
2008.01.13
"Красивый код" - что это?


2-1197552814
Костяшка
2007-12-13 16:33
2008.01.13
работа с с етью в Lazarus


3-1188911245
pasha_golub
2007-09-04 17:07
2008.01.13
Master-Detail связка: чтобы мастер-запись из комбобокса


15-1197107513
Keg
2007-12-08 12:51
2008.01.13
Zip архив


2-1197573823
pathfinder
2007-12-13 22:23
2008.01.13
Обмен данными между процессами.